Top 5 Best 48811 Michigan Public Schools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 5 public schools serving 818 students in 48811, MI (there are 2 private schools, serving 165 private students). 83% of all K-12 students in 48811, MI are educated in public schools (compared to the MI state average of 91%).
The top ranked public schools in 48811, MI are Carson Citycrystal Alternative Academy, Carson City Elementary School and Carson Citycrystal High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public schools in zipcode 48811 have an average math proficiency score of 18% (versus the Michigan public school average of 35%), and reading proficiency score of 28% (versus the 48% statewide average). Schools in 48811, MI have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Michigan public schools.
Minority enrollment is 9%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Michigan public school average of 35% (majority Black).
